The Clinical Advantages of Dental Implants

  Dental implants offer significant clinical advantages, revolutionizing the way missing teeth are treated. Unlike traditional dentures or bridgework, implants are anchored directly into the jawbone. This integration promotes bone health by stimulating the bone, preventing the deterioration that often follows tooth loss. Additionally, the stability provided by implants allows for improved functionality in chewing and speaking, enhancing the overall quality of life for patients.

  Furthermore, dental implants require less adjustment and maintenance compared to traditional solutions. Once properly placed, they can last a lifetime with good oral hygiene. This durability reduces the frequency and costs associated with dental repairs, making them a more attractive long-term investment. Hence, the clinical advantages of dental implants align with modern dentistrys goal of providing effective, lasting solutions for tooth loss.

  Lastly, the versatility of dental implants makes them suitable for a wide range of patients. From single missing teeth to complete arch replacements, implants can be customized to meet individual needs. Such adaptability ensures that more patients can benefit from this innovative dental technology, offered within a variety of clinical contexts.

  

Transforming Patient Experiences and Confidence

  The introduction of dental implants has contributed significantly to improved patient experiences. Traditionally, the loss of teeth could lead to feelings of embarrassment and low self-esteem. Implants provide a natural-looking solution that helps patients reclaim their smiles, fostering greater self-confidence in social situations.

  Moreover, the psychological boost from a restored smile is profound. Many patients report feeling younger and more energetic after receiving implants. This transformation encourages individuals to engage more actively in personal and professional interactions, leading to enhanced quality of life. By addressing both functional and psychological aspects, dental implants truly revolutionize patient journeys.

  Importantly, dental implants also promote a sense of independence. With stable and secure implants, patients no longer have to worry about the slippage or discomfort associated with dentures. This newfound confidence allows them to eat a wider variety of foods and engage fully in social interactions without the fear of embarrassment.

  

Economic Impact of Dental Implants on Dentistry

  The economic implications of dental implants are noteworthy, affecting both dental practices and patients wallets. While the initial investment for implants may be higher than for traditional solutions, their longevity and reduced maintenance lead to cost-effectiveness over time. Patients often discover that dental implants save money in the long run by negating the need for frequent replacements and repairs.

  From a dental practice perspective, offering implants can enhance revenue and attract patients seeking innovative solutions for tooth loss. As awareness of the benefits of implants increases, more practices are investing in training and technology to provide these services, thereby contributing to the growth of the dental sector overall.

  Moreover, insurance coverage for dental implants has also seen an uptick, reflecting their acceptance as a reliable treatment option. With more patients able to afford this transformative procedure due to adjusted policies, the overall accessibility of dental implants is improving, leading to better oral health across communities.

  

Future Developments in Dental Implant Technology

  The future of dental implants is promising, with ongoing research and technological advancements poised to take this field to new heights. Innovations such as 3D printing and improved materials are making implants more accessible and easier to integrate within patients bodies. These advancements promise greater comfort and faster healing times for patients.

  Furthermore, advancements in minimally invasive techniques are changing the landscape of implant surgery. With less invasive approaches, patients experience reduced downtime and discomfort, making implants an even more appealing option. Such progress not only enhances patient experience but may also improve surgical outcomes.

  In addition, the integration of digital technology in planning and executing implant placements is becoming increasingly common. Digital impressions, guided surgery, and virtual simulations allow for more precise treatments, ensuring improved results for patients. Such technological evolutions will play a critical role in the ongoing development and attractiveness of dental implants in modern dentistry.
